Attentive, excellent staff; accommodations and food superb. Loved seeing animals from my tent porch and meeting Fred the warthog, a camp pet who looks for biscuits and scratches. This experience really gave me some chills at first with the noises in the night -- but it was a safe and secure adventure. The game drives with Gordon were terrific and informative, enabling us to explore at my pace, e.g., following a herd of zebra. plus the Sheldrake elephant orphanage is close! This was after a 5-day safari but offered a more luxurious and personalized experience. Great alternative to staying in Nairobi town

It's taken me a while to write this review, but wanted to thank Fredric, Amos, Moses, Gordon, and all the rest for a wonderful stay after I had to have emergency surgery due to a fall in the Masai Mara. Everyone was so attentive and helpful. The food was superb and even a rhino joined us for lunch the first day there! The tents and beds were mighty comfortable and the animals abound, some can even be seen from the tent. My original plans had been to spend my birthday here, (ten days earlier) but was in the hospital instead, so imagine my surprise when the staff came in singing and carrying a beautiful and delicious birthday/recover soon cake! Stay at least three nights, but if you can only have a short visit, you can go there for lunch. You won't regret it! A big thanks to everyone for everything!
